In the book of Hosea, Hosea shared how Jehovah God said, “Israel slides back as a backsliding heifer: now the LORD will feed them as a lamb in a large place”, and in chapter four and verse seventeen of Hosea, Hosea said,“Ephraim is joined to idols” where we read,
Ephraim is joined to idols:
let him alone.
The verse begins, “Ephraim is joined to idols:” Hosea began with the word, “Ephraim” whose name means “double ash-heap or I shall be doubly fruitful” and was “the name sometimes used for the norther kingdom of Israel” “is joined to idols” which means “exists as united, bound together, coupled and heap-up with idolatrous images”. Hosea shared how Jehovah God said “Ephraim” or “Israel” existed as united and heaped-up with idolatrous images.
The verse goes on to say, “let him alone.” Hosea continued with the words, “let him” or “allow and permit him, Ephraim to be” “alone” which means “given rest, quiet, repose and abandonment”. Hosea shared how Jehovah God said to allow “Ephraim” to exist in quiet and abandonment.
When we meditate upon the words in this verse, we learn through Hosea how Jehovah God knew the spiritual condition of “Ephraim” or “Israel”. They were consumed with their “idols”, and God gave instruction to abandon them in that state. This was not God's original desire for the people of Israel. They were to worship Him and Him alone. God wants the same for all people, and He sent His Son Jesus into the world to die on the cross for the sins of all mankind to give us an opportunity to have communion and fellowship with Him. When we yield our lives to Jesus, He will forgive our sins, grant us everlasting life and put within us a desire to worship Him and to forsake all other “idols” so we are never abandoned by Him.
